// Node for cross joins.
|
|
// Iterates over the left child rows and then the right child rows and, for
|
|
// each combination, writes the output row if the conjuncts are satisfied. The
|
|
// build batches are kept in a list that is fully constructed from the right child in
|
|
// construct_build_side() (called by BlockingJoinNode::open()) while rows are fetched from
|
|
// the left child as necessary in get_next().
